Transaction 9772acc0fed66e9ed73725e2cfbfbfa482022d30c3031c4ecca145d637ccee69

77 Input
2 Outputs
  • 9772acc0fed66e9ed73725e2cfbfbfa482022d30c3031c4ecca145d637ccee69:0
  • value  832052
    address  35hnBjSvaYKhkLk7W9AJk3nyut64qFG7eH
  • 9772acc0fed66e9ed73725e2cfbfbfa482022d30c3031c4ecca145d637ccee69:1
  • value  1965171008
    address  3HT3b3CXkY91nZNixmATgsx25w9XwQWkaU